While many reductions of consciousness to physical processes exist, critics like Roger Penrose and Stuart Hameroff offer alternative views that assert consciousness is deeply intertwined with quantum mechanics. They suggest that consciousness is a fundamental aspect of the wave function collapse. However, critics argue that merely asserting such identity falls short of providing substantial explanatory power regarding consciousness. Without a robust framework that elucidates the mechanics behind these claims, equating consciousness with quantum collapse fails to navigate the underlying complexities of conscious experience.
